Required Skills;Web application security and vulnerabilities, penetration testing tools (Burp Suite, Veracode, etcand techniquesVulnerability scanning tools like Whitehat, Checkmarx, FortifyNetwork security principles and technologies Key responsibilities of an Application Security Engineer include (Not limited to): Conducting application security assessments: You will be responsible for conducting security assessments of web and mobile applications to identify vulnerabilities and security risks. This will involve using automated and manual testing techniques to identify vulnerabilities and security weaknesses in applications. Developing security policies and procedures: You will work with other security professionals to develop security policies and procedures that are appropriate for the organization's needs. This includes developing guidelines for secure coding practices, performing threat modeling exercises, and creating incident response plans. Reviewing application designs: You will work with development teams to review application designs and provide feedback on security best practices. This will include evaluating application architectures, reviewing security requirements, and identifying potential security risks. Implementing security controls: You will work with development teams to implement security controls within applications, including authentication and authorization mechanisms, data encryption, and access controls. Conducting penetration testing: You will conduct penetration testing on applications and systems to identify vulnerabilities and security weaknesses. This may involve using tools and techniques such as SQL injection, cross-site scripting (XSS), and other common attack vectors. Providing security guidance: You will provide guidance to development teams on security best practices, including secure coding practices, vulnerability scanning, and penetration testing. Maintaining security tools and systems: You will be responsible for maintaining security tools and systems, including vulnerability scanners and other security software.
